High Torque Electromagnetic Mini Voice Coil Motor For Flight Controller
The application of rotary voice coil motors in flight controllers is noteworthy. These motors offer precise rotational control crucial for flight stabilization and navigation. They are utilized in various aspects of aviation, enhancing aircraft performance and safety.
Key applications include:
1. Aircraft Control Surfaces: Rotary voice coil motors drive control surfaces like ailerons, elevators, and rudders. By generating controlled torque, these motors enable precise adjustments to aircraft attitude, aiding in maneuverability and stability.
2. Gimbal Systems: In stabilized platforms and camera gimbals, these motors facilitate smooth and accurate rotation. They enable real-time adjustments to camera angles for aerial photography, surveillance, and monitoring.
3. Throttle Control: Rotary motors can regulate throttle settings in aircraft engines, ensuring precise power delivery and efficient fuel consumption for optimal flight performance.
4. Rotor Blade Adjustment: Helicopter rotor blades' pitch adjustments, critical for lift control and stability, are achieved using these motors. They maintain equilibrium during flight, enhancing helicopter maneuvering.
5. Navigation Systems: Rotary voice coil motors contribute to adjusting directional antennas and radar systems. Accurate rotation assists in maintaining proper communication and navigation signals.
6. Flight Simulators: In pilot training simulators, these motors replicate real aircraft controls, offering realistic flight experiences for trainees.
7. Stabilization Systems: Rotary motors aid in dynamic stabilization systems that counteract turbulence and maintain aircraft stability during flight.
Their high precision, rapid response, and ability to deliver controlled rotational motion make rotary voice coil motors indispensable in flight control systems. They contribute to aviation safety, efficiency, and the overall performance of aircraft.
Technical Parameters:
VARS Series of Swing type voice coil motor | ||||||||
Model | Peak torque(N-M) | Continuous torque25℃(N-M) | Maximum travel(mm) | Voltage(V) | Back EMF constant(V/m/S) | Coil weight(g) | Width*height (mm) | Length(mm) |
VARS0008-026-00A | 0.080 | 0.045 | 26.0 | 6.4 | 0.045 | 11.7 | 39.8*26.1 | 35.00 |
VARS0017-090-00A | 0.170 | 0.110 | 90.0 | 11.1 | 0.11 | 18.0 | 44*39 | 70.00 |
VARS0022-032-00A | 0.220 | 0.120 | 32.0 | 15.5 | 0.16 | 21.5 | 51.5*26 | 60.00 |
VARS0042-040-00A | 0.420 | 0.380 | 40.0 | 3.5 | 0.12 | 38.0 | 53.6*30.3 | 82.00 |
VARS0077-020-00A | 0.770 | 0.630 | 20.0 | 6.7 | 0.24 | 66.0 | 50*30 | 75.00 |
VARS0084-030-00A | 0.840 | 0.600 | 30.0 | 6.3 | 0.2 | 54.2 | 48.9*30.6 | 75.00 |
VARS0120-020-00A | 1.200 | 1.200 | 20.0 | 8.4 | 0.67 | 65.0 | 73.5*32 | 80.00 |
VARS0706-014-00A | 7.100 | 2.100 | 14.0 | 52.4 | 1.03 | 220.0 | 65*54.5 | 115.00 |
VARS4520-030-00A | 45.200 | 19.000 | 30.0 | 71.5 | 4.3 | 1300.0 | 240*78 | 240.00 |
The Rotary Actuators have taken the technology of the rectangular linear actuator and bent therm to provide a high resolution
limited angle positioning system.Typical stroke angles exceed 100 degrees and torques to 50 Nm.
The Rotary Actuators are typically utilized as mirror position Actuators for laser technologies,rotary valve and damping Actuators
rotary positioning systems and flight control Actuators, Rotary Actuators markets include semiconductor,automotive,
industrial and aerospace industries.
